Game Rules for Favorite Puzzles

On PC:
- Use the cursor and left mouse button to grab and move the puzzle element
- Use the mouse wheel to zoom in or out and to scroll through the elements feed
On mobile devices:
- Use your fingers to move elements and scale the screen
